随着数字货币的流行与普及,数字货币钱包作为存储和交易的主要工具,扮演了至关重要的角色。数字货币钱包不仅仅是一个简单的存放数字资产的工具,它的底层结构和技术实现关系到资产的安全性、便利性以及去中心化的体验。本文将深入探讨数字货币钱包的底层结构、技术实现、以及面临的安全挑战和解决方案。

一、数字货币钱包的基础概念

在深入研究数字货币钱包的底层之前,首先需要了解数字货币钱包的基本概念。数字货币钱包是一个软件应用程序,可以存储用户的公钥和私钥,并允许用户与不同区块链进行交互。简单来说,数字货币钱包是用户与区块链网络的桥梁,通过它,用户可以持有、接收和发送数字货币。

数字货币钱包可分为冷钱包与热钱包。冷钱包是指离线存储的数字货币钱包,通常为了保护资产安全而不与互联网连接。而热钱包则是指线上钱包,能够快速进行交易,便于用户随时使用。不同类型的钱包在功能和安全性上各有优劣,具体选择需要根据用户的需求而定。

二、数字货币钱包的底层架构

在技术层面,数字货币钱包的底层架构主要由以下部分构成:

  • 密钥管理:数字货币钱包的核心在于密钥的生成和管理。每个钱包都由公钥和私钥组成,其中私钥用于管理和控制资产,而公钥则用于接收资金。钱包需要安全地生成和存储这些密钥,以防止未经授权的访问。
  • 交易记录:钱包需要与区块链网络进行交互,以验证和记录交易。交易记录通常会被保存在区块链上,确保每一笔交易的透明和不可篡改性。
  • 用户界面:为了提供良好的用户体验,钱包的用户界面需要简洁直观。合适的用户界面设计能够使用户快速上手,完成资产的管理和转移。
  • 网络协议:不同区块链使用不同的网络协议,钱包需要支持多种协议以便与多个区块链进行交互。这个部分涉及底层网络通信和数据验证。

三、数字货币钱包的安全性分析

安全性是数字货币钱包最重要的属性之一。根据安全机制的不同,数字货币钱包可能面临多种安全威胁,例如黑客攻击、钓鱼攻击、设备丢失等。

在考虑钱包的安全性时,以下几个措施至关重要:

  • 多重签名技术:多重签名技术要求多个密钥签署一笔交易,这增加了黑客攻击的难度,提升了资产的安全性。
  • 冷存储方案:对大量数字货币进行冷存储,不连接网络,可有效防止在线攻击。私钥存储在物理设备中,远离互联网。
  • 定期备份:用户需要定期备份钱包,确保钱包信息不会因硬盘故障等原因而丢失。备份信息应安全存放,防止被盗阅。
  • 使用认证机制:多因素认证机制能够增加账户的安全性,包括密码、短信验证码等,降低账户被盗的风险。

四、面临的风险与解决方案

在数字货币钱包的使用过程中,用户面临的风险主要有网络安全风险、用户操作失误、以及法律合规风险等。

如何防范网络攻击?

随着数字货币的日益普及,网络攻击和黑客行为逐渐增多。为了有效防范这些攻击,用户和钱包开发者可以采取以下措施:

  • 定期更新软件:保持钱包软件的版本更新至关重要。开发团队会定期发布安全补丁,以应对新出现的安全威胁。
  • 使用强密码和加密:在创建钱包时,用户应使用复杂的密码,并启用加密功能,增加安全性。
  • 监控异常交易:定期检查钱包的交易记录,及时发现并处理异常情况。部分钱包提供实时提醒功能,帮助用户及时掌握资产动态。

如何选择合适的钱包类型?

选择钱包时需要根据个人需求和使用场景进行权衡。以下是不同钱包类型的优缺点分析:

  • 热钱包:操作方便,适合频繁交易的用户。例如,交易所钱包可以实时交易;但安全性较低,容易受到黑客攻击。
  • 冷钱包:适合长期持有或者大量资产储存。虽然安全性高,但相对操作较为繁琐,适合对安全性有高要求的用户。
  • 移动钱包:便于随时随地管理资产,非常适合日常小额交易。但手机丢失或被盗时风险较高。
  • 硬件钱包:安全性高,适合存储大量数字资产。缺点是价格较高,且运输和使用上可能较为麻烦。

数字货币钱包如何保障用户隐私?

隐私保护是数字货币钱包设计的重要考量。如何保障用户隐私,主要可以从以下几个方面入手:

  • 匿名交易:选择支持隐私币的钱包,如Monero、Zcash,能够更好地保护用户的交易信息。
  • 非托管钱包:使用非托管钱包,用户拥有自己的私钥,控制自己的资产,避免第三方平台随意访问用户资产信息。
  • 数据加密:在存储用户信息时进行高强度加密,确保数据不被泄露或未授权访问。

数字货币钱包未来的发展趋势是什么?

随着技术的发展和市场的变化,数字货币钱包也正在不断演变。未来的发展趋势主要包括:

  • 智能合约集成:未来的钱包可能集成智能合约功能,实现自动化合约执行,增加交易的便捷性。
  • 跨链兼容性:为了满足用户对多种币种的需求,钱包将朝向支持跨链资产管理的方向发展。
  • 用户体验提升:随着用户对钱包操作的要求不断提高,钱包的用户界面将不断,提升使用体验。
  • 去中心化金融(DeFi)整合:未来的钱包可能与DeFi项目深度整合,为用户提供更多的投资、借贷和流动性服务。

综上所述,数字货币钱包在我们日常生活中扮演着越来越重要的角色。了解其底层结构、技术实现和安全问题,能够帮助用户更好地管理数字资产,降低风险,享受数字货币带来的便利与收益。